Are the Museums and Historical Sights Better in Rapid City or Grand Teton National Park?

Rapid City

Grand Teton National Park


Rapid City is a must-visit destination for its historical sights. However, Grand Teton National Park is not known for its sights and museums.

Travelers visit Rapid City from around the world to see its many world-famous attractions. You'll find a wide variety of museums and landmarks nearby. Popular places to visit that aren't far from town include the Mammoth Site of Hot Springs, the South Dakota Air & Space Museum, and the Journey Museum & Learning Center. There's also the Museum of Geology and the National Presidential Wax Museum. And of course, there's the iconic Mount Rushmore.

Grand Teton National Park offers a handful of options for museums and historical sights. The Visitor Centers have exhibits and other informational sessions.


Is the Food Better in Rapid City or Grand Teton National Park? Which Destination has the Best Restaurants?

Rapid City

Grand Teton National Park


Rapid City is a popular place for its local flavors and cuisine. However, Grand Teton National Park is not known for its local cuisine and restaurants.

There are plenty of up and coming restaurants around Rapid City. You'll find local restaurants in town that serve local specialties such as chislic (grilled meat), fry bread, and walleye (a local fish.

You'll find the standard options when it comes to food in Grand Teton National Park. There are a number of restaurants and cafes around the park where you can enjoy a meal, often with a view.

Is Rapid City or Grand Teton National Park Better for Hiking?

Rapid City

Grand Teton National Park


Grand Teton National Park is an unbeatable place for its hiking trails. Also, Rapid City is not quite as popular, but is fairly good for its hiking experiences.

Many people visit Grand Teton National Park specifically for its hiking. Grand Teton National Park has more than 250 miles of trails that make their way through the mountains and around the rugged landscapes. There are hikes that range from short strolls to backcountry, mult-day trails and it's not uncommon to see wildlife.

You'll find a nice variety of hiking trails around Rapid City. The region is filled with national parks, state parks, and natural areas with wonderful hiking trails. You don't have to travel far to get into nature and experience some of South Dakota's best natural beauty.

Is Rapid City or Grand Teton National Park Better for Families?

Rapid City

Grand Teton National Park


Rapid City is a must-visit destination for its kid-friendly activities. Also, Grand Teton National Park is not as popular, but is still a nice park for its family-friendly activities.

As it has a large number of activities for kids, Rapid City is a very family-friendly destination. Nearby national parks and outdoor activities, this is the perfect base for exploring the area with kids. Nearby you'll find the Big Thunder Gold Mine, which has tours and lets you pan for gold, and Custer State Park, which is filled with wildlife. Wall Drug is worth a stopoff, as is Dinosaur Park.

Grand Teton National Park is a very kid-friendly city. Kids will enjoy the hiking and wildlife spotting. There's also horseback riding and Ranger Programs that are designed for all ages.

Is Rapid City or Grand Teton National Park Better for Public Transit? Which Is Easier to Get Around Without a Car?

Rapid City

Grand Teton National Park


Rapid City is adequate for times when you don't have a car. However, Grand Teton National Park is not known for its public transit.

Public transit is mostly limited in Rapid City. While there are a few buses, this isn't a realistic option for traveling through the region.

Public transit is limited or non-existant in Grand Teton National Park. There's no public transportation within the park.
